  • How to hide a column in the report when there are only zeros.

    Hi Experts.,.

    Is it possible to hide a column in the report when there are only zeros.

    Thanks in advance
    Vincent

    Vincent Krishna wrote:
    Hi Experts.,.

    Is it possible to hide a column in the report when there are only zeros.

    Thanks in advance
    Vincent

    No out-of-the-box, but there are several workaround solutions if you want to continue an any of them:

    (1) use a view selector. A single report will be a pivot table with the column, the other will have the same report less column. Users can switch reports.

    (2) use a column selector. The two choices would be this column or an empty space. If white is chosen (because the user has no values), the column "will disappear" according to the report.

    (3) guided use NAV. This method involves the intervention of the user. Build a small report using the single column and put a filter "is not equal to" 0. Because there is only a single column, so all lines are 0, the report returns no rows.

    Use this report in the properties of guided navigation from one section of the dashboard. Assign to this "If the report returns lines" and put the report that contains the column in this section. Now add another article on your table edge and in the properties of guided navigation of this section, set on "If the report will return no rows" and it points to the small report as well. In this section, put a second version of your report without the column in it.

    When the column contains all zeros, the second section with column will not display in it; the first section is not displayed. When at least a line contains a value not zero, the first section is displayed with the column, and the second part will not be.

  • Repopulation of the subform instances based on the value of the DDM

    I'm testing a part of my form that allows you to select a value from a drop-down list (1-9). The value that the user selects create much subform case below the DDM. The following code is in the drop down menu: exit and it works correctly:

    var numStr = this.rawValue;

    for (var i = 1; i < = numStr; i ++) {}

    Page1._subform.addInstance ();

    }

    Now, I want to make sure that if a user originally chosen 5 (5 subform instances appear) but change the value 3, the shape fills again of 3 instances of subform. Currently, the new value adds just the number of instances of subform at the amount that appear. Using the example above, if the user originally took 5, then changed to 3, it creates instances of 8 instead of restocking to 3.

    Hello

    Before adding the instances, you can set the number of instances to zero. First of all, have this line:

    page1._subform.setInstances(0);
    

    Niall
